A cruise line spa can feel like a sanctuary at sea, yet prices often rise quickly once you step past the reception desk. Start with a budget mindset before you sail: decide how much you’re willing to allocate to treatments, fitness classes, and spa access per day and per trip. Research ports of call where local therapists offer compelling off-ship options, then compare those prices to onboard rates. Consider midweek spa sessions, which frequently come with lower demand and, therefore, better availability. If you’re traveling with a companion, explore a shared package or buy-one-get-one deals that some lines promote during shoulder seasons. Purposeful planning sets your wellness goals on a sustainable course.
Beyond individual treatments, your cruise line likely offers complimentary wellness experiences that deliver significant value. Look for sunrise yoga on the pool deck, guided meditation in quiet lounges, or complimentary fitness classes that use ship equipment. Track these activities in advance through the daily schedule or the app to avoid missing sessions that align with your travel rhythm. Pack light though effective—think a compact resistance band, a foam roller, and breathable athletic wear—so you can rotate activities without dragging extra luggage. Flexible schedules help you balance workouts with shore excursions, dining, and spa appointments, letting you protect budget while maintaining momentum toward wellness goals.
Small, optimistic choices add up, keeping wellness affordable at sea.
The most successful budgeting approach centers on mixing free experiences with paid services in a deliberate sequence. Begin with a few no-cost offerings to establish your routine, then slot paid sessions that fulfill a specific objective, such as deeper relaxation after a strenuous excursion or targeted muscle recovery following a long hike. When evaluating spa services, ask for a price breakdown and note which components are optional versus essential. Some lines offer bundled experiences that combine a treatment with access to the thermal suite or sauna, which can yield more value than a stand-alone service. By reserving these bundles during promotions, you gain enhanced experiences at a more favorable cost.

Another practical tactic is to leverage loyalty programs and credit-card partnerships that reward wellness spending. If your cruise line has a member tier, you may unlock discounts, priority booking, or complimentary access to certain areas like the steam rooms or hydrotherapy circuit. Some banks or travel cards partner with hospitality programs, providing periodic offers tied to spa days or wellness packages. Keep a simple ledger—note dates, services, and prices—to track where your money goes and where you’re getting the most benefit. A disciplined approach makes high-value experiences feel attainable throughout the voyage.
A thoughtful itinerary blends spa time with active, budget-savvy days.
A key element of budget-conscious wellness is optimizing time and value, not just price. If you crave consistent routines, create a light, flexible plan that emphasizes short but frequent sessions rather than long, infrequent ones. For example, a 20-minute morning mobility flow and a 15-minute evening stretch can substitute for longer classes when time or funds are tight. Ask instructors if you can attend a session for a reduced rate when you arrive late or if there are sliding-scale options for certain days. This emphasis on accessibility encourages you to stay present and engaged, without letting costs derail your wellness trajectory.

In addition to physical activities, consider the mental wellness ecosystem aboard. Environments that foster calm—dimmed lounges, aromatherapy, soft lighting, and soothing music—contribute to a sense of renewal even without a formal class. Many ships offer guided journaling, gratitude circles, or mindfulness checks that are free or very low-cost. Planning these experiences alongside spa appointments creates a balanced rhythm: body movement, restorative heat therapies, and mental stillness. Integrating these elements helps you enjoy the overall wellness atmosphere without pressuring your budget, making self-care an accessible habit throughout the voyage.
Practical tips for maximizing value while maintaining wellness goals.
Consider timing your spa exploration with the ship’s daily rhythm. Midday heat often drives guests indoors, creating opportunities for quieter treatment rooms and shorter wait times, potentially lowering last-minute rates. Conversely, late afternoons before dinner may feature lighter crowds and friendlier scheduling. If your ship offers a trial or mini-session, take advantage of it to gauge whether a full treatment aligns with what you want from the experience. Communicate your budget constraints early so staff can tailor recommendations—such as shorter massages or compact facial services—that still leave you feeling refreshed without overspending.
Efficient use of the ship’s facilities can amplify results while respecting a tight budget. Prioritize the thermal suite, steam room, or sauna as a concentrated relaxation method, as these spaces often deliver cumulative benefits in relatively short sessions. Pair a brief sauna visit with a complimentary rinse in the hydrotherapy pool to extend the sense of well-being without adding cost. If you enjoy aromatherapy or specialty water therapies, sample portions or shorter versions that provide the same soothing effect in a fraction of the time. These strategies help you achieve significant relaxation without a premium price tag.

Finetune your approach with mindful planning and respectful expectations.
Build a flexible travel wallet that allocates funds to wellness across the trip rather than in isolated moments. Reserve a portion of your budget for a signature treatment you truly value, and substitute smaller services on other days. When you’re selecting a spa, ask about combining services into a one-price package that includes access to additional facilities. Many lines promote weekday discounts and package upgrades, so align your booking with these periods. If you’re open to sharing a treatment with a travel partner, some spas offer dual sessions at a reduced rate, effectively doubling your relaxation at a lower price.
Don’t overlook the importance of pre-arrival preparation. Bring compact personal care items like a travel-size moisturizer, face mist, and sleep mask to enhance the spa and rest experiences without buying premium products onboard. You can also document your comfort preferences—temperature, pressure, and music volume—and share them with therapists during your appointment. A clear, personalized briefing makes each session more efficient, reducing the need for multiple adjustments or repeat visits. Clear communication keeps you aligned with your budget while still achieving the sense of renewal you seek.
A successful wellness cruise routine hinges on sustainable choices that fit your life back home as well as on deck. Before you sail, list three wellness goals—improved flexibility, reduced stress, and better sleep—and map them to onboard experiences that you know you’ll enjoy and can afford. Track outcomes by noting mood shifts, energy levels, and sleep quality after each session. This data helps you refine future trips to emphasize the most restorative practices at a sensible cost. Remember that the value of wellness comes not just from the price of a service but from consistent, mindful engagement with healthier habits.
Finally, cultivate a sense of balance that honors both pampering and practicality. Treats like a signature massage or a spa ritual can be deeply restorative, but they should complement rather than dominate your itinerary. Build rest days between high-energy activities to maximize recovery, and let the ship’s natural rhythms guide your choices. By pairing selective indulgences with routine, low-cost wellness practices, you can sustain momentum long after you disembark. With thoughtful planning, your cruise experience becomes a durable investment in well-being that respects your budget and your long-term health goals.
